Determining near-optimal modularization solutions considering manufacturing operations in modular construction

Jinfeng Lou, Zhongze Yang, Weisheng Lu
DOI: 10.35490/EC3.2023.299
Abstract: Modular construction has great potential to address persistent problems in the construction industry, such as lack of labor and resources. In the implementation of modular construction, modularization is a crucial task that overwhelms designers. Different modular solutions influence manufacturing operations significantly, yet this has rarely been studied in the past. This paper proposed an optimization model considering the operations of manufacturing and set-up changes. A modified genetic algorithm was devised to solve the model. Its effectiveness and efficiency were demonstrated in a case study. This study contributes to the knowledge body by untangling the effects of modularity on manufacturing operations.
Keywords: genetic algorithm, manufacturing operation, Modular construction, modularization
